Course Content

• Diplomacy and Negotiation in Crisis Environments
• Conflict Analysis and Mediation Techniques
• Crisis Communication and Public Diplomacy
• International Humanitarian Law and Human Rights in Conflict Zones
• Cybersecurity and Information Warfare in Diplomatic Crises
• Peacebuilding and Post-Conflict Reconstruction
• Prevention and Management of Diplomatic Incidents
• Strategic Foresight and Early Warning Systems (Early Warning Systems)
• Case Studies in Diplomatic Crisis Management and Conflict Resolution

Career path

Career Role Description
Diplomatic Crisis Manager (Conflict Resolution, Negotiation) Lead conflict resolution initiatives, manage international crises, and negotiate peaceful settlements. High demand for expertise in international relations and diplomacy.
Conflict Resolution Specialist (Mediation, Peacebuilding) Specialize in mediation and peacebuilding efforts, facilitating dialogue and building sustainable peace. Strong analytical and communication skills are crucial.
International Relations Analyst (Diplomacy, Geopolitics) Analyze international relations, geopolitical trends, and potential conflict scenarios. Expertise in political science and risk assessment is vital.
Security Consultant (Crisis Management, Risk Assessment) Provide security consulting services to governments and organizations, specializing in crisis management and risk mitigation. Strong understanding of security protocols essential.
